Rajasthan: Kota-based JEE Advanced 2025 topper Akshat Chaurasiya, who secured All India Rank 6, has attributed his success to disciplined self-study and the structured mentorship provided by the Allen Career Institute.

Speaking to the media after the results were declared, Akshat said he put in consistent effort beyond regular coaching hours, dedicating 5 to 6 hours daily for independent preparation.

“I have worked very hard. Apart from my classes, I dedicated 5-6 hours every day to self-study,” Akshat said, emphasising the role of personal commitment. He thanked his teachers, adding, “I credit the Allen faculty for my achievement.”

In a message to other aspirants, Akshat advised perseverance and self-belief. “Have faith in yourself and keep preparing. This is just one of the many exams and challenges in life,” he said.

His journey reflects the high-pressure but disciplined routine followed by many aspirants in Kota, a city known as India’s coaching hub for competitive exams like IIT-JEE.
